AG Fischer

We study molecular mechanisms of viral persistence and transformation. Our group focuses on the human tumor virus Merkel Cell Polyomavirus and its role in tumorigenesis. In addition, we develop and apply high throughput sequencing (next generation sequencing) for the detection of known and novel viral pathogens in acute and chronic diseases.
